Best Car For Long Drives. Best car as per power, safety and luxury and the comfort level of the vehicle are awsome, best car for long drives. Truly The Best Car. This car is truly the best car, it's ...
The Innova Crysta would be a victim of tightening emission norms as it would be discontinued in a few years while it's appeal and significance means it is perhaps one of the most important cars that ...